Beckerman added to US roster for Rio Tinto Stadium Qualifier

SANDY, Utah – Real Salt Lake Captain Kyle Beckerman has been added to the U.S. Men’s National Team roster for Tuesday’s sold-out World Cup Qualifier against Honduras at Rio Tinto Stadium.


Beckerman joins RSL GK Nick Rimando as the two Claret-and-Cobalt players on the U.S. roster, which arrived in Salt Lake on Thursday following Tuesday’s win over Panama in a World Cup Qualifier in Seattle. 


Beckerman has 25 appearances for the United States, and served as team captain in the 0-0 draw against Canada on Jan. 29 in Houston. Beckerman, who was called in for the last round of World Cup Qualifiers against Costa Rica and at Mexico in March, started in central midfield in the U.S.’s historic 1-0 victory at Mexico on Aug. 15, 2012. He played in the previous World Cup Qualifier at Rio Tinto Stadium, coming off the bench and playing 10 minutes in the U.S. 2-1 victory over El Salvador at the Sandy facility on Sept. 5, 2009. Beckerman has one goal and three assists in 14 MLS games this year.


The 31-year-old Beckerman will not miss any MLS matches while with the U.S. Beckerman and Rimando, as well as RSL FW Alvaro Saborio (Costa Rica) and DF Abdoulie Mansally (The Gambia), will all return from international duty in time for the Utah side’s June 22 home game against Seattle Sounders FC.


Beckerman, Rimando and RSL DF Tony Beltran are all on the U.S.’s preliminary roster for the 2013 CONCACAF Gold Cup, while Saborio is on Costa Rica’s preliminary squad. Rio Tinto Stadium will host a Gold Cup doubleheader on Saturday, July 13, with the U.S. taking on Cuba in the opener before Costa Rica faces Belize in the nightcap.
